2. Public Gender Neutral Bathroom Design
So, what exactly is public gender neutral bathroom design? It refers to the thoughtful planning and creation of restrooms that are open to all individuals, regardless of their gender identity. These restrooms are designed to be inclusive, safe, and accessible, ensuring that everyone feels comfortable and respected.
Key features of public gender neutral bathroom design include:
- Universal Signage: Clear, inclusive signage that indicates the restroom is open to all genders.
- Privacy Features: Fully enclosed stalls with secure locks to ensure privacy for all users.
- Accessibility: Features like wider doors, grab bars, and accessible sinks to accommodate individuals with disabilities.
Understanding public gender neutral bathroom design is the first step toward creating spaces where everyone feels they belong.

4. Key Design Considerations for Public Gender Neutral Bathrooms
Designing a public gender neutral bathroom requires careful thought and planning. Here are some key considerations to ensure that these spaces are functional, inclusive, and welcoming.
4.1 Clear Signage and Visibility
The first step in creating a public gender neutral bathroom is to make it easy to find and identify. Clear, inclusive signage is essential. Use universal symbols and gender-neutral language to indicate that the restroom is open to all.
4.2 Privacy and Safety Features
Privacy is a top priority in public gender neutral bathrooms. Fully enclosed stalls with secure locks ensure that everyone can use the restroom without feeling exposed or vulnerable. Ample space and thoughtful layouts also contribute to a comfortable experience.
4.3 Accessibility Features
A truly inclusive restroom must be accessible to everyone, including people with disabilities. Features like wider doors, grab bars, and accessible sinks are essential for creating a space that works for all users.
